@eldanloco The first clue is very cryptic, I admit; but they get easier as you go, especially since half the clues contain anagrams for some reason. Once you realize that, you start looking for anagrams and hidden words in every clue automatically.
-
@krononomikon They're cryptic crossword clues. There's probably 20 or 30 in your newspaper every morning.
